Womens Hairdressing Diploma level 3 - G039

Conway Park Full Time Level 3 Duration 34 weeks

This Level 3 Diploma course is designed to advance your hairdressing expertise through a dynamic mix of creative and technical units. From mastering the art of cutting and colouring to refining your styling skills and supporting colleagues through effective consultations, this qualification provides a comprehensive foundation for a successful career in the hairdressing industry.

Course Details

The course is a Level 3 Diploma that covers the following units:

  • Creative art of cutting women's hair
  • Artistic skill of colouring
  • Imaginative dexterity of styling and dressing hair
  • Technical colour correction
  • How to provide effective consultation support for colleagues

Alongside these modules, you will develop a sound knowledge of monitoring health and safety whilst working in the hairdressing industry.

You will also develop a knowledge and understanding of the practical skills learned throughout this qualification. As well as practical assessment there will be online exams and written assignments.

Entry Guidelines
  • Level 3 courses are usually 2 years in length.
  • You will need 4 GCSE's at Grade 4 or above. One of the 4 GCSE's to be Maths or English at Grade 4 (or functional skill level 2) to study at this level.
  • If you have a level 2 qualification in the subject you want to study and a maths or English GCSE at Grade 4 (or functional skill level 2) you can study at this level.

Assessment Method

Practical assessment tests are carried out and written assignments are completed. In addition there are VTCT online tests.
